Glomus coccygeum in pilonidal sinus surgical specimens: report of two rare cases with special reference to SOX10 expression

Abstract :We report two new cases of glomus coccygeum in pilonidal sinus excision specimens. The positive expression of glomus coccygeum cells for SOX10 is used for the first time. SOX10 is a useful immunohistochemical marker for identifying this microanatomical structure, confirming the diagnosis and may help the differential diagnosis. The glomus coccygeum cells are probably neural crest-derived from multipotent Schwann cell precursors.Keywords : glomous coccygeum, pilonidal sinus, SOX10, vestigial structure, sacral area
